Output 5eeddcf0b70de9c394d532abda30dce40022bac0886c178db7f4e2760157f95f:18

value
161552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d1c3e8c03cc43730f4594586d80c92b401c4a60 OP_EQUAL
address
3Mr96PUXRpBaLCQnvM7e1yC8B4L1YCbCwg
transaction
5eeddcf0b70de9c394d532abda30dce40022bac0886c178db7f4e2760157f95f
confirmations
327978
spent
true